How to Use Single-Serve Side - Brewing Coffee Grounds or Soft Pods w WARNING Burn Hazard. To avoid contact with hot coffee or water: • Do not use more than 14 oz. (410 ml) of water for ground coffee or Melitta®§ Pods. Adding more than 14 oz. of water to the water reservoir will cause an error message to appear in the display, along with a long beep. Place carafe on warming plate. Turn brew selector dial to Carafe ( ) and push BREW NOW button to remove water. Wait for 3 beeps and blue power light to turn off. Restart the Single-Serve process. • Fill reservoir with cup or travel mug of water into which the coffee will be brewed. • Fully insert cup or travel mug under brew basket. • Remove K-Cup®* pack holder before adding coffee grounds to brew basket. This unit can be used with Melitta®§ soft pods, available in the coffee aisle of your local grocery store. NOTE: It can take up to 2 minutes before brewed coffee starts dispensing into your cup or travel mug. 840219700 ENv10.indd 7 1 Plug in coffeemaker. Rotate brew selector dial to the right to select Single-Serve ( ). Press BREW OPTIONS button to select GROUND mode. 2 To remove K-Cup®* pack holder, grasp the K-Cup®* pack holder cup; slide towards the back and then lift out. CAUTION! Cut Hazard: Removable K-Cup®* pack holder has a sharp blade. Handle with care. 3 Add ground coffee (3 Tablespoons [45 ml] is the MAX amount of ground coffee for brew basket) or soft pod to brew basket. WARNING!
